Wet carpet restoration services involve the careful removal of excess moisture from carpets that have become soaked due to spills, leaks, flooding, or other water-related incidents. Trained service providers use specialized equipment to extract water, thoroughly dry the affected areas, and prevent further damage. This process helps restore the carpet’s appearance and structural integrity, reducing the risk of mold growth and unpleasant odors that often accompany moisture problems. Homeowners experiencing a sudden carpet saturation can benefit from these services to quickly address the issue and minimize long-term damage.
These services are particularly valuable in solving problems caused by unexpected water intrusion. Common scenarios include burst pipes, leaking appliances, heavy rainfall leading to basement flooding, or even accidental spills that leave carpets damp for extended periods. If moisture is left untreated, it can lead to mold and mildew buildup, which can impact indoor air quality and cause health concerns. Wet carpet restoration aims to eliminate the source of moisture, dry out the affected areas efficiently, and restore the space to a clean, dry condition.

The overview below groups typical Wet Carpet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Palm Springs,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or spots or localized damage,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for homes with standard-sized carpets. Larger or more complicated repairs may cost more but are less common.
Moderate Restoration - When addressing moderate water damage or larger affected areas, costs generally range from $600 to $1,500. Many projects in this category are common in residential settings and can vary based on the extent of saturation and carpet type.
Extensive Cleanup - For significant water intrusion or multiple rooms, local service providers often quote between $1,500 and $3,500. These larger projects are less frequent but necessary for thorough restoration of heavily damaged carpets.
Full Carpet Replacement - In cases where carpets are severely damaged or moldy, full replacement costs can exceed $5,000. Such projects are less common and depend on the size of the area and carpet materials involved, with local contractors providing detailed estimates based on the sc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es carpets to become wet and require restoration? Carpets can become wet from plumbing leaks, flooding, spills, or high humidity, which may lead to mold and damage if not addressed promptly.
How do local contractors restore wet carpets? They typically use specialized drying equipment, remove excess moisture, and may perform cleaning or deodorizing to restore the carpet's condition.
Can wet carpet restoration prevent mold growth? Yes, professional restoration aims to thoroughly dry carpets and affected areas to reduce the risk of mold development.
What types of carpets can be restored after getting wet? Most common residential carpets, including synthetic and wool, can often be restored if dried promptly and properly.
